The Supreme Court pared down a controversial anti-hacking law A ‘breathtaking amount’ of everyday computer use was at stake Share this story Photo by Anna Moneymaker/Getty Images The Computer Fraud and Abuse Act (CFAA), a controversial anti-hacking law which bans “exceeding authorized access” on a computer system, was narrowed by the Supreme Court on Thursday in a 6-3 ruling. The court said the law shouldn’t cover people misusing systems they’re allowed to access and that claiming otherwise would criminalize a “breathtaking amount” of everyday computer use. The court case, Van Buren v. United States, concerns a former Georgia police officer named Nathan Van Buren. Van Buren accepted $5,000 in exchange for looking up a woman’s license plate in a police database. (The deal was actually an FBI sting operation, and the plate number was fictitious.)
